A group that advocates for separation of church and state says Hobby Lobby owner Steve Green’s new high school Bible curriculum is likely unconstitutional and warns that school districts that use it risk getting sued for violating the First Amendment’s Establishment Clause.
Attorneys representing Americans United for Separation of Church and State wrote the superintendent and school board members in Mustang, Okla., April 23 warning that their April 14 vote to create an elective Bible curriculum in high schools “presents significant risks of unconstitutional religious instruction and could expose the school district to costly, time-consuming lawsuits.”
